And, now for my chocolate mousse recipe. You’ll find mine to be very easy and approachable for cooks of all levels. I hope you enjoy it.
Celebrate this choco-holiday with a big cup of mousse!

- 2 cups heavy whipping cream
- ½ cup powdered sugar
- ⅛ tsp salt
- 2 oz of melted unsweetened chocolate
- 1 tsp vanilla
- First, place the heavy whipping cream in a bowl fitted with a mixer, or use a hand egg beater.
- Beat the whipping cream till soft peaks form.
- Add in the sugar, vanilla and salt (Note: Don’t over mix; the mixture will turn into butter if mixed too much).
- Fold in the chocolate with a rubber spatula (To "fold," scoop the whipped cream mixture up and under, incorporating the chocolate throughout).
- Chill or freeze till it's time to serve (about 30-40 minutes in the fridge).
- Top with whipped cream and enjoy!
